NOTICE TO THE MARKET

 

 

BANCO SANTANDER (BRASIL) S.A. (“Santander Brasil” or “Company”) hereby informs its shareholders and the market in general that it has carried out the issuance of financial bills with a subordination clause (“Financial Bills”), the proceeds of which will be used to compose the Company’s Tier II Reference Equity (PR), in the total amount of BRL 600,300,000.00 (six hundred million and three hundred thousand Brazilian reais), in negotiations with private investors. The Financial Bills have a maturity term of 10 (ten) years, with a repurchase option starting in 2031, in accordance with the applicable regulation.

 

The Financial Bills are authorized to compose the Tier II Capital of the Company’s Reference Equity, with an impact on its Tier II capitalization ratio, pursuant to BCB Resolution No. 122, dated August 2, 2021.

 

São Paulo, August 19, 2026.
